Onboarding: Fabrikette test-data factory (Norvex internal). Seeds deterministic fixtures for the billing suite. Run `fabrikette gen --profile oncall` before smoke tests. Do not commit generated blobs. Snapshots live in the sealed fixtures bucket; decryption requires the recovery passphrase. If paged for fixture corruption, regenerate, then verify checksums. You'll need to unlock the bucket first, so here is the passphrase:

strongbox words: druath-quenael

# Flaglight Rollouts — Approvals

Quick version for on-call: any rollout touching more than 5% of traffic needs an approval in Flaglight before the ramp continues. Kill switches don't need approval — just flip them and note it in the incident channel. Scheduled ramps pause automatically if error budget burns hot. If you're stuck at 2 a.m. with a pending approval, there's one person authorized to override, and that's the approver below.

account owner for tagep-bafof: Norael Gilax Juleth

Handover for the new contractor: the Pellworth test-data factory library lives in the fixtures repo. Use the builders, never raw inserts — the Cranhollow suite depends on referential seeds. Traits compose left to right; overrides last. CI caches factories per run. You'll need to unlock the fixtures vault once on setup; the recovery passphrase is directly below.

recovery phrase for bagaf-fawep: belion-novath-novys-briir

Reseller Programme — Leadership Review Briefing

Quick update for branch managers ahead of Thursday's review. The Brightvale reseller programme has grown faster than we expected — 34 active partners since launch, with the Nordholm branch leading on sign-ups. Margins are holding, though onboarding is still clunky and partners keep asking for better demo kits. Tamsin's team is drafting a fix. We'll walk through partner tiers, commission tweaks, and the Q3 push at the session. One thing to keep close to your chest before we meet.

confidential, yagaf-kaguf: The eastern region missed its Kasok quota by 57.3 percent last quarter. Rusielek Works plans to raise the Kelix list price by 37.6 percent in February. The pricing group signed off on a budget of $308.5 million for Project Quenwyn. The renewal with Norwynax Foods closes at $199.4 million a year, 2.4 percent above the last contract.